About the role
We are seeking a highly skilled and hands-on Optomechanical Engineer to join our team. This role is for someone who has internalized precision machine design as a discipline and has a proven track record of rapidly prototyping complex optical systems and advancing them to the next stage of production. Our philosophy is to get things built and tested in days or weeks, not months. Because of this, a portfolio is generally required to apply: show us the things you9ve actually built!
The core responsibility of the job is the design, assembly, testing, and debugging of new electromechanical and optical systems. You9ll be responsible for building new systems as well as integrating off-the-shelf products, such as motion stages and metrology equipment.

Responsibilities
  • Design, prototype, and develop precision electro-mechanical/optical components and systems
  • Build new systems and integrate off-the-shelf products, such as motion stages and metrology equipment.
  • Perform detailed analysis and simulations to evaluate system designs and meet constraints
  • Work with suppliers to source components and materials

Required Experience
  • Bachelor9s degree or higher in Mechanical Engineering.
  • 6+ years of industry experience in electromechanical or optics system design and analysis
  • Working fluency in precision machine design fundamentals: exact-constraint design, kinematic couplings, flexures, error budgeting, structural loops, tolerance analysis
  • Mechanical 3D CAD experience
  • Experience designing and simulating optical systems (Zemax preferred)
